Woman raped at hotel on the outskirts of Newcastle

A 31-year-old man was arrested after a woman was raped at the Holiday Inn in Seaton Burn.

Police said the woman was attacked in a room on Sunday after being invited to a party at the hotel.

According to the BBC, police described the offender as Asian and was believed to be wearing a dark body warmer and a cream jumper.

Sky Tyne and Wear reports that Detective Inspector Paul Race said: "We are appealing for anyone who recognises the man's description or has any information to contact us.

"We know that the victim was on a night out in Newcastle city centre before the incident. During the night she became separated from her friends and joined another group who invited her to a party at the Holiday Inn."
